Title: How do you use the redemption card in Dark Ages?
Post by: Taco Lobster on December 25, 2012, 11:57:55 pm
Has anyone successfully unlocked the Dark Age expansion using the card that comes in the physical box set?  I entered the code, hit redeem, and nothing happened.  The Dark Ages cards aren't included in new games, and the Adventure mode for Dark Ages sends me to the store.  I can't find the redeem option anymore to try and re-enter the code, and I'm not sure if I just need to go click something to turn the cards on.  Any help would be much appreciated.
Title: Re: How do you use the redemption card in Dark Ages?
Post by: werothegreat on December 26, 2012, 12:06:19 am
That's not what it's for.  The card in Dark Ages and the Base Cards set unlock a small sampler set of three cards.  That was announced by Donald X, like, months ago.

I don't know what non-English versions have it, if any.

What you get is 5 cards, one from each large expansion. When people could first use the card, you got 3 cards, because they hadn't programmed Dark Ages and Hinterlands yet. If the other cards don't magically appear for you when those sets show up though, that's a bug to be reported.
